Vaccines offered The Valley Hospital Department of Community Health and the Saddle River Board of Health will offer flu and pneumonia vaccines on Wednesday, Oct. 2 at Saddle River Borough Hall, 100 East Allendale Avenue, Saddle River from 10 a.m. to noon. Registration is required; call (201) 291-6090. Flu and pneumonia vaccines are covered by traditional Medicare Part B. Recipients must present their card at the time of service. Anyone with an HMO may choose to go to his or her primary care provider or pay $27 for a flu vaccination. Pneumonia vaccines will be available for those who have never had a previous pneumonia vaccination. The cost is $35. Flu shots are encouraged for those aged 65 and up, those with chronic illnesses, pregnant women, and children -- especially those from six months and five years old. Support group to meet LifeLines, a supportive and informative resource for prostate cancer patients and their partners in Northern Bergen County, will meet Tuesday, Sept. 28 from 7:30 to 9 p.m. at the Church of the Presentation, 271 West Saddle River Road in Upper Saddle River. The group was formed by prostate cancer patients to share information and experience about available treatment and service resources. The group does not offer or give medical advice, only insight, information, and support based on personal experience. Research has shown that peer support groups, during critical health crises, may improve both survival rate and quality of life. For information, call (201) 505-9653 or e-mail lifelines@optonline.net.
